首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

UDP服务器和UDP客户端的区别:sock.bind((主机,端口))在客户端还是在服务器端?

UDP服务器和UDP客户端的区别在于它们的角色和功能。

UDP服务器是一台运行UDP协议的服务器,它用于接收和处理UDP数据包。UDP服务器通常绑定到一个特定的端口,并监听该端口上的传入数据。它可以同时处理多个UDP客户端的请求,并根据需要发送响应。

UDP客户端是一台运行UDP协议的设备或应用程序,它用于向UDP服务器发送数据包。UDP客户端通常会指定目标服务器的IP地址和端口,并将数据包发送到该地址和端口。它可以向服务器发送请求,并接收服务器的响应。

在UDP通信中,sock.bind((主机,端口))这个操作通常是在服务器端进行的。服务器端需要绑定一个固定的端口,以便客户端能够发送数据到该端口。服务器端通过监听绑定的端口,接收并处理客户端发送的数据。

总结:

  • UDP服务器用于接收和处理UDP数据包,UDP客户端用于向服务器发送数据包。
  • UDP服务器绑定到一个特定的端口,并监听该端口上的传入数据。
  • UDP客户端指定目标服务器的IP地址和端口,并将数据包发送到该地址和端口。
  • sock.bind((主机,端口))通常在服务器端进行,用于绑定服务器的端口。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券